Subject: [PATCH v2 4/4] tpm: use tpm_msleep() value as max delay
Date: Wed,  6 Sep 2017 08:56:39 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170906125643.5070-5-nayna@linux.vnet.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20170906125643.5070-1-nayna@linux.vnet.ibm.com>

Currently, tpm_msleep() uses delay_msec as the minimum value in
usleep_range. However, that is the maximum time we want to wait.
The function is modified to use the delay_msec as the maximum
value, not the minimum value.

After this change, performance on a TPM 1.2 with an 8 byte
burstcount for 1000 extends improved from ~9sec to ~8sec.

diff --git a/drivers/char/tpm/tpm.h b/drivers/char/tpm/tpm.h
index eb2f8818eded..ff5a8b7b80b9 100644
--- a/drivers/char/tpm/tpm.h
+++ b/drivers/char/tpm/tpm.h
@@ -533,8 +533,8 @@ int wait_for_tpm_stat(struct tpm_chip *chip, u8 mask, unsigned long timeout,
 
 static inline void tpm_msleep(unsigned int delay_msec)
 {
-	usleep_range(delay_msec * 1000,
-		     (delay_msec * 1000) + TPM_TIMEOUT_RANGE_US);
+	usleep_range((delay_msec * 1000) - TPM_TIMEOUT_RANGE_US,
+		     delay_msec * 1000);
 };
